CHP SYSTEM OF SCHOLTE ORCHIDEEËN READY TO GO FOR ANOTHER 20,000 HOURS

Overhaul season creating plenty of work for Pon Power

Pon Power performed a top-end overhaul of the Caterpillar CHP system of Scholte Orchideeën, an orchid grower based in Kudelstaart, North Holland province, the Netherlands. 

FAMILY-OWNED BUSINESS

Scholte Orchideeën is one of the family-owned businesses that are fortunately still very common in the Dutch horticulture industry. Father Kees Scholte founded the nursery in 1965. After initially growing carnations and roses, he switched to cymbidiums in the 1970s – a large-flowered orchid that originates in the Himalaya region. His son Marcel joined the business in 1988, and has served as managing director for several years. After Marcel’s arrival, Scholte Orchideeën started to concentrate on the cultivation of potted cymbidiums and has maintained that focus ever since. In turn, Marcel is proud that his 18-year-old daughter recently ‘took her first steps’ in the family business.

POTTED CYMBIDIUM

A potted cymbidium takes no less than 5 years to cultivate, and consequently only a small number of growers choose to focus on this species. However, Marcel Scholte has done so, and with success. Italy is his main market, and the company has achieved a solid position in that country.

DURABLE AND RELIABLE

In Scholte’s 30,000 m2 greenhouse complex, a Cat 3516A CHP system has provided heat and lighting for the plants since 2009. Marcel recounts: “We already had a system from another manufacturer, but decided to install an additional one so we could supply electricity back to the grid. Caterpillar enjoys a good reputation because of the durability and reliability of its engines. They also have a service site very close by in Aalsmeer, which was an important plus for me. So we eventually opted for a Cat – our first.”

OVERHAUL SEASON

Nine years and approx. 63,000 problem-free hours of operation later, the engine needed a so-called ‘top-end revision’ according to the maintenance schedule. This required careful planning, as the company depends on the engine for its production process. So Pon Power had work to do. Arie van Egmond, Service Coordinator at Pon Power, explains: “Each species being cultivated in greenhouses has a specific season when lighting and heating must be provided for the plants. The seasons for an orchid grower differ from those that must be adhered to by a company that cultivates ornamental plants. As early as January, we therefore begin by taking stock of demand throughout the country, so we can perform revisions wherever they are required, and can do so during each client’s revision season. Sometimes that can be quite a puzzle.”

 

CLOSE CONSULTATION

After all, it’s not just about scheduling the work itself. Each overhaul requires careful ‘back planning’: parts need to be purchased, advances invoiced, and overhaul plans drawn up. This is done in close consultation between the District Service Manager and the client. Once all the required components and materials are available, the installation has been shut down and everyone is on the same page, the engineers get to work. This tried and tested approach was also followed at Scholte Orchideeën, where the engine was opened up in early May in order to install new heads and turbochargers.

FACTS & FIGURES

CLIENT:
Scholte Orchideeën, Kudelstaart, The Netherlands

SPECIALIZED FIELD:
Cultivation of potted cymbidium orchids

CHP SYSYEM:
A CHP system is a natural gas-fuelled combustion plant that generates both heat and electricity. It is widely used in the greenhouse horticulture industry, where the CO2 in the combustion gases is used as a gaseous fertilizer.

INSTALLATION:
Cat 3516A combined heat and power (CHP) system

OVERHAUL SEASON:
Period when less heat and/or energy is required, allowing for the maintenance or overhaul of CHP systems

GENERAL OVERHAUL SEASON:
May - September
